I am going to produce a limited edition fiberglass side skirt for the 6th gen Celica.
It will be based off of the veilside/vis invader side skirt, but will have a air intake molded into the rear of it that will have the option of forcing air into the rear wheel well, thus cooling the rear brakes by cirrculating more air in the wheel well. The side skirts will come a with mesh grill insert that can be changed to match any other grills you may have. There will be a few other minor changes added. These side skirts will be molded for a perfect fit... unlike the vis side skirt that need alot of modifications to fit correctly Info: Estimated cost: $350-400 for the set. 5 layer molded fiberglass. Preped and primered. Molded mounting brakets for mesh grill. Mesh grill is included. Tubing for funcional side skirts only. Diagrams for cutting to fit tubing. Hardware for mounting. Approx weight: 5lbs each Prototype designs will be availble soon. These side skirts will be a limited edition only, I am planning on making ten sets and possibly more depending on demand.
